Geopolitical factors drive the dollar up, but U.S. stocks and gold face challenges. The market is influenced by geopolitical issues, central bank policies, and tariff problems, with funds fluctuating across various assets. Although oil prices briefly surpassed $90, the market expects supply disruptions to be temporary. The new tariff proposal in the U.S. increases market uncertainty, leading to a flow of safe-haven funds into the dollar and crude oil, while global stock markets and non-U.S. currencies are sold off. Inflation risks may force central banks to raise interest rates, putting pressure on gold
